RTCW has crisp textures but they look cartoony now, like a childs drawing of a brick wall.

ID Tech 5 is a pile of shit though for sure, pretty certain the way textures are stored is what's causing all the PC issues too because if I try to downsample (which would use more VRAM) that's when I hit issues. It's probably the stupid megatextures, they're a nice idea but in practice they clearly don't work very well, even on top end current hardware.

Wouldn't surprise me tbh. I know they're completely different engines, but I recently did a project in UDK involving a single massive mega texture, and while it sped up production and allowed some neat stuff to be done, it was a nightmare to optimise solely down to the texture. Wouldn't surprise me if it was a similar case here.
